Output f693c32b3c0d3acc1443896cd65f5a767a0b8baf77816e7388e0f3d59819e33e:0

value
16662900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9255186b831abbab3d68d4890e0b21d48d507dad OP_EQUALVERIFY OP_CHECKSIG
address
1ELjbYEwdMmjrVPcDzhFDZDL3HutdmBt2d
transaction
f693c32b3c0d3acc1443896cd65f5a767a0b8baf77816e7388e0f3d59819e33e
confirmations
319578
spent
true